Transaction 66e84f55f2db052e97d27dc305dcbb4e2318e1686dd8f950580be22372c4f891
1 Input
1 Output
-
66e84f55f2db052e97d27dc305dcbb4e2318e1686dd8f950580be22372c4f891:0
- value
- 3030806
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 6076789a397c3b5457603058213be24b660ec71f OP_EQUALVERIFY OP_CHECKSIG
- address
- 19o3nw5Cs97AxzkmWrG7fGEwKdY1VpXdLr